I agree with the article in full. No one's saying the result on Friday night was anything but disgraceful, but it was a one off in an otherwise very promising season.

We got within ten points of the Saints last week for crying out loud - even after giving them a five goal head start. The week before we beat Brisbane in Brisbane. We smashed the Bulldogs who are sitting third and looking brilliant. As we did an admittedly weak Collingwood team.

We've won more quarters of footy than any team bar the Saints and the Cats - you have to ask why we only sit on 6 wins when we've won 30 of 52 quarters. But what it does tell me is that we haven't got too far to go. We're winning our fair share of quarters but not getting the results we deserve.

We're two goals away from sitting 10-3. Yeah, it's not that simple but the fact is, despite the thumping at the hands of the Bombers, we've still got the lowest losing margin in the league obviously barring the two who haven't lost yet.

A fortnight ago all's looking rosy and we're on our way to our first finals appearance in 8 years. Fast forward to today and Ratten's a hopeless coach, we'll never have any success with a self-centred, moody Fev in the team and Stevens is a fat slug who's leeching the club dry. Our season is over and if we do somehow manage to stumble our ways to September, it'd be an insult to the jumper as we'd no doubt be thrashed in the first week.

I'm sure if we come out and beat the Dockers next week all the Chicken Littles (like it, TG) will be proclaiming our greatness yet again and all the happenings of the past week forgotten.

And to top it off give Essendon a bit of credit too. It's not like you got stuffed by Melbourne or Richmond. Essendon has actually played some good football this year and the only reason people are making such a big song and dance about it all is because everyone had written them off.

Essendon also ran St. Kilda close, beat Hawks by more than you, beat you earlier in the year, and were pipped by Adelaide, one of the form teams in the compeition, only through absurd goal accuracy.

If you look at the Dons from ANZAC day onwards we've only been poor against Brisbane and the team that beats everyone easily, Geelong. Essendon in the last 9 rounds has played 6 teams in the top 8, as well as the reigning premier and come out with 5 wins, 4 by more than 40 points, as well as two losses under 20 points.

So have a bit of respect for the teams you play against too, it's not doing so that results in you getting smashed by 69 just as much as anything else.
